Capacitor With Dielectric And Constant Voltage
A parallel-plate capacitor is connected to a battery, resulting in an initial electric field $$E_0$$ between the plates. If a dielectric material with dielectric constant $$\kappa$$ is inserted between the plates while the capacitor remains connected to the battery, how do the charge on the plates, electric field between the plates, and capacitance change?
A
Charge increases, field remains constant, capacitance increases
B
Charge decreases, field decreases, capacitance increases
C
Charge increases, field decreases, capacitance increases
D
Charge remains constant, field decreases, capacitance increases
